problém s grafikou v Debiane

Založil pp, 12. 01. 2014, 15:05:39

Předchozí téma - Další téma

pp

Dobrý deň. Mám notebook Acer Aspire 1810TZ a grafickú kartu Intel Corporation Mobile 4 Series Chipset Integrated Graphics Controller. Vo všetkých Debian pozitív distribúciách (ubuntu, xubuntu, mint, debian...) mi po nejakom čase od inštalácie - v niektorých hneď, teraz v Debiane po cca týždni - občas zamrzne kurzor myši. Problém sa začne prejavovať tým, že kurzor akoby kĺže, reaguje oneskorene a má "dojazd". No a po chvíli zatuhne úplne. Ak je nad dajakým "tlačidom" napr. na web stránke, tak na kliknutie funkguje, no nedá sa s ním posúvať. Pomôcť zvykne prepnutie sa do konzoly (Alt+F2...) a nazad do grafiky (Alt+F7). Ale nie vždy... Skúšal som googliť všetko možné, ale nedopátral som sa odpovede. Skúsil som aj iné distro, konkrétne Fedoru, a tam bolo všetko v poriadku. Ale... mne sa viac páči balíčkovací systém Debianu s jeho Synapticom... Prosím, vie mi niekto poradiť, ako by sa to dalo odstrániť? Vopred ďakujem.

sabraq

Asi to bude souviset s grafikou, jaký používáš desktop? Zkus se podívat se do ~/.xsession-errors, to je skrytý soubor v kořenu tvého domácího adresáře, v nautilu/thunaru/caje zobrazíš skryté soubory CTRL+H, v dolphinu nevím.

z konzole

cat ~/.xsession-errors
nebo
nano ~/.xsession-errors
nebo grafický editor (pluma,gedit,leafpad,...)
gedit ~/.xsession-errors

pp

#2
Veď práve že neviem, či to je grafikou, alebo len komp odosiela čosi kamsi cez wifi a preto spomalí všetko... Hoci, skúsil som tiež vypnúť wifi v situácii, že sa to začalo prejavovať, a - zmrzlo to tiež. Teraz používam xfc desktop, no skúšal som aj v gnome, mrzlo to tiež. Zvláštne je, že napríklad od včera sa to nestalo ani raz. Neviem, čo to iniciuje. Skúsil som ten príkaz (eror) v konzole, vypísalo všetko možné, ale, pravdu povediac, nezmúdrel som z toho...
Vypísalo toto:

p@p:~$ cat ~/.xsession-errors
Xsession: X session started for p at Po jan 13 14:50:29 CET 2014
localuser:p being added to access control list
Failed to connect to the VirtualBox kernel service
Failed to connect to the VirtualBox kernel service
Failed to connect to the VirtualBox kernel service
Failed to connect to the VirtualBox kernel service
/usr/bin/x-session-manager: X server already running on display :0
ssh-agent is already running
xfce4-settings-helper: Another instance is already running. Leaving...
xfdesktop[3559]: starting up
vmware-user: could not open /proc/fs/vmblock/dev
WARNING: gnome-keyring:: couldn't connect to: /home/p/.cache/keyring-NpG8bE/pkcs11: Adresár alebo súbor neexistuje
** Message: applet now removed from the notification area
WARNING: gnome-keyring:: couldn't connect to: /home/p/.cache/keyring-NpG8bE/pkcs11: Adresár alebo súbor neexistuje
** Message: applet now embedded in the notification area
No bp log location saved, using default.
[000:000] Cpu: 6.23.10, x2, 1300Mhz, 3953MB
[000:000] Computer model: Not available
[000:000] Browser XEmbed support present: 1
[000:001] Browser toolkit is Gtk2.
[000:001] Using Gtk2 toolkit
[000:012] Starting client channel.
[000:012] Warning(clientchannel.cc:472): 0xb4198150: Unreadable or no port file.  Could not initiate GoogleTalkPlugin connection
[000:012] 0xb4198150: SendConnectStatus: Connect Status:
[
"f-connect",

{
"error" : -1,
"step" : "0"


pp

Naozaj som jediný, ktorý má takýto divný problém s "mrznutím" kurzora myši? Prosím aspoň o nasmerovanie, čo, kde si načítať či naštudovať. Rád by som to vyriešil. Vopred dík.

Matesax

Zaprvé nemáš nainstalované dkms:

apt-cache search dkms | grep '^dkms'
dkms - Dynamic Kernel Module Support Framework
sudo /etc/init.d/vboxdrv setup


Zdá se, že používáš XFCE. To nedoporučuji - od jeho vývoje se upouští - dost věcí v něm chátrá... Vidím tam podivnou portovou hru - zkus sledovat porty - a PS/2 controller.

Nehibernuješ (nesuspenduješ) mezi tím? A také tam hapruje Glib...
Nevěřím v nic - pak má víra jest vyšší, než kterákoliv jiná...

pp

Ďakujem za záujem a radu. Naozaj používam Xfce, ale presne tento istý problém som mal aj pri Gnome. KDE som neskúšal. Idem skúsiť nainštalovať ten balíček, ktorý ste tam uviedli. Nerozumiem ale tej "hre portov". Čo ste tým mysleli? Niečo je zle pripojené? Alebo sa niečo pripája? Ešte raz ďakujem za radu.

pp

Práve som zistil, že to dkms nainštalované mám... Treba s ním niečo urobiť? Zapnúť ho? Píše sa tu o ňom, že umožňuje aktualizáciu modulov jadra.  Čo treba aktualizovať? A ako?

Matesax

#7
Port = dok ve sběrnici. Takže je tu možnost, že je nějaký program špatně napsán a blbě nakládá s porty myši... Asi to nepomůže, ale narazil jsem na:

http://www.linlap.com/acer_aspire_1410

Zkoušel jsi jiné protokoly myši? Například pro zařízení psaux:

  mman     The MouseMan protocol used by new Logitech mice.
            Synonyms: Mouseman
  ms       For Microsoft mice (2 or 3 buttons). Some old 2 button mice
                     send some spurious packets, which can be misunderstood as
                     middle-button events. If this is happening to you, use the
                     'bare' mouse type.
            Synonyms:
  acecad   For Acecad tablet in absolute mode(Sumagrapics MM-Series mode)
            Synonyms:
  bare     For some 2 button Microsoft mice. Same as 'ms except that
                     gpm will not attempt to simulate a third button.
            Synonyms: Microsoft
  bm       For some busmice, including Microsoft and Logitech busmice.
            Synonyms: BusMouse
  brw      For the Fellowes Browser - 4 buttons (and a wheel) (dual protocol?).
            Synonyms:
  cal      For a Calcomp UltraSlate
            Synonyms:
  calr     For a Calcomp UltraSlate in relative mode.
            Synonyms:
  etouch   EloTouch touch-screens (only button-1 events, by now)
            Synonyms:
  evdev    Linux Event Device
            Synonyms:
  exps2    IntelliMouse Explorer (ps2) - 3 buttons (wheel is repeated).
            Synonyms: ExplorerPS/2
  autops2  For PS/2 type mouse, specific protocol will be auto detected
            Synonyms:
  js       For joystick mouse emulation
            Synonyms: Joystick
  genitizer "Genitizer" tablet, in relative mode.
            Synonyms:
  gunze    Gunze touch-screens (only button-1 events, by now)
            Synonyms:
* imps2    For the Microsoft IntelliMouse on a PS/2 port
(round connector with 6 pins), 3 buttons (wheel is repeated).
            Synonyms:
  fuimps2  For BROKEN wheel mice on a PS/2 port
(round connector with 6 pins), 3 buttons (wheel is repeated).
            Synonyms:
  logi     For old serial Logitech mice.
            Synonyms: Logitech
  logim    For turning on the MouseSystems compatible mode (3 buttons)
                     of some Logitech mice
            Synonyms:
  mm       MM series. Probably an old protocol...
            Synonyms: MMSeries
* ms3      For the Microsoft Intellimouse (serial), 3 buttons (wheel is repeated).
            Synonyms:
  ms+      Like 'ms', but allows dragging with the middle button.
            Synonyms:
  ms+lr    'ms+', but you can reset m by pressing lr (see man page).
            Synonyms:
* msc      For most 3 button serial mice.
            Synonyms: MouseSystems
  mtouch   For MicroTouch touch-screens (only button-1 events right now)
            Synonyms:
  ncr      Ncr3125pen, found on some laptops
            Synonyms:
  netmouse For the 'Genius NetMouse'. This one has two normal buttons plus
                     'up'/'down' buttons.
            Synonyms:
  pnp      For the new 'plug and play' mice produced by Microsoft.
                     Try it if '-t ms' does not work.
            Synonyms:
* ps2      For PS/2 mice (round with 6 metal pins).

            Synonyms: PS/2
  fups2    For /BROKEN/ PS/2 mice (round with 6 metal pins).

            Synonyms: PS/2
* sun      For Sun (Sparc) mice.
            Synonyms:
* summa    For a Summa/Genius tablet in absolute mode (906, 1212B, EasyPainter...)
            Synonyms:
  syn      For the 'Synaptics' serial TouchPad.
            Synonyms: synaptics
  synps2   For the 'Synaptics' PS/2 TouchPad
            Synonyms: synaptics_ps2
  twid     For the 'Twidddler' keyboard.
            Synonyms:
  vsxxxaa  The DEC VSXXX-AA/GA serial mouse on DEC workstations.
            Synonyms:
  wacom    Wacom Protocol IV Tablets: Pen+Mouse, relative+absolute mode
            Synonyms:
  wp       Genius WizardPad tablet
            Synonyms: wizardpad
...

Návod na zprovoznění DKMS pro Arch:

https://wiki.archlinux.org/index.php/Dynamic_Kernel_Module_Support

Dokážeš si to předělat pro Debian?
Nevěřím v nic - pak má víra jest vyšší, než kterákoliv jiná...

pp

Žiaľ, toto už je na mňa vysoká matematika. Neviem si také upraviť. Je ešte jedna vec, čo by mohla pomôcť diagnostike môjho problému. V ponuke "Nastavenia Xfce" mi po kliknutí na "nastavenie myši" neponúka možnosť nastavenia touchpadu. Hoci, keď som mal Xfce na príklad vo Fedore, ale aj v Xubuntu či Ubuntu, bola tam aj táto ponuka. Tým pádom mi, napríklad, nefunguje kliknutie priamo na touchpad. Musím prísť kurzorom myši na danú ikonu a kliknúť ľavým tlačidlom. Priamo sa kliknúť nedá... Čiže asi nie je čosi ešte doinštalované úplne. Ale neviem, čo. Mám nainštalované tieto balíky:
xserver-xorg-input-multitouch
xserver-xorg-input-synaptics
xserver-xorg-input-synaptics-dev
Treba ešte niečo? No pre úplnosť, v xubuntu mi klik myši fungoval normálne, dalo sa nastaviť všetko, ale kurzor mrzol veselo aj tam. Rovnako v Ubuntu aj v Linux Mint. Podľa mňa to bude súvisieť s Debianom ako takým. Vo Fedore sa tento problém neprejavoval. Ale - podľa mňa - to musí fungovať aj v Debiane... 

Matesax

Pak to vidím na špatný protokol - zkus jiný - viz. hoře...
Nevěřím v nic - pak má víra jest vyšší, než kterákoliv jiná...

petrbian

1. Xfce nemá nastavení touchpadu, je třeba si to nastavit ručně.
Například takto:
Vytvoř si soubor: /etc/X11/xorg.conf.d/10-synaptics.conf
Soubor bude obsahovat:

Section "InputClass"
        Identifier "touchpad catchall"
        Driver "synaptics"
        MatchIsTouchpad "on"
        MatchDevicePath "/dev/input/event*"
        Option "TapButton1" "1"
        Option "TapButton2" "2"
        Option "TapButton3" "3"
        Option "VertTwoFingerScroll" "on"
        Option "HorizTwoFingerScroll" "on"
EndSection


2. Zkusil bych v grafickém terminálu (např. xterm) jako uživatel root napsat:

modprobe drm_kms_helper
echo N >/sys/module/drm_kms_helper/parameters/poll

Popřípadě ty příkazy přidat do /etc/rc.local.

Otázka: Ten systém používáš ve VirtualBoxu?
Pokud ano, jaký souborový systém používáš - ext3 nebo ext4?


pp

v etc/X11/ vôbec nemám priečinok xorg.conf.d, do ktorého by sa dal vytvoriť súbor 10-synaptics...
Treba vytvoriť aj ten prvý, xorg.con.d? Alebo tam takýto priečinok má byť a to, že nie je, je práve chyba?

Matesax

V takovémto Desktopu je lepší používat konfigurační programy - ne soubory...
Nevěřím v nic - pak má víra jest vyšší, než kterákoliv jiná...

pp

Tak som to nateraz vzdal. Nainštaloval som Gnome a uvidíme. Myš zatiaľ funguje, ako má, zvyšok sa uvidí časom.

Matesax

Však ani žádný Desktop nepotřebuješ... (Stačí X + Window Manager, Power Manager, File Manager,...)
Nevěřím v nic - pak má víra jest vyšší, než kterákoliv jiná...